UNIVERSAL CONNECTIVITY
In order to function, Deltalytics requires periodic updates of your customer's order data. This integration is easily managed. Just export the desired fields from your host accounting or order management system to a flat file (typically csv, xls or txt) and our simple field mapping tool does the rest. It's easier still, if you're using Quickbookstm, our One-Click Connector automatically extracts the necessary data without any user intervention. OUR TECHNOLOGY
The Deltalytics application (called iSEE) is written using the Microsoft .NETtm framework and MS SQL Servertm serving as the back-end database. More specifically, iSEE is deployed with the SQL Express Editiontm which we are able to provide free of charge. UNCOMPROMISING SECURITY
The Deltalytics application is designed to be installed and operated on your local machine. This is done to ensure high performance and, more importantly, to 100% safeguard your sensitive customer and order-related data. Your proprietary information is never transported over (nor even exposed to) the internet. This approach ensures that your priceless data remains completely secure yet available for the application to extract as much intelligence and predictive power as possible.
Field Mappings (a partial list)
| FIELDNAME | STATUS | DESCRIPTION | COMMENTS |
| HEADER LEVEL FIELDS | |
| order_number | required | original order number | |
| order_date | required | original order date | |
| customer_number | required | customer number/ID | |
| customer_type | critical | Customer Type - initially RETAIL and WHOLESALE only | e.g. retail, wholesale, dealer, distributor, affiliate, |
| marketing_source_code | critical | the ad/promotion/mailing/etc. responsible for generating the order | aka Source Code, Offer Code, Advertising Code |
| order_channel | important | Channel order was received via | e.g. website, mail order, fax, affiliate, retail store, kiosk |
| customer_segment | important | Customer Segment as defined by user | e.g. buying club member |
| salesperson | optional | Salesperson responsible for the order | |
| company_division | optional | Company Division (when appropriate) | |
| special_promotion_code | optional | Something in addition to marketing source code | e.g. coupon code that the customer submitted |
| | | | |
| LINEITEM LEVEL FIELDS | | |
| line_number | critical | the order's line_no (e.g. 1, 2, 3, etc.) | |
| item_number | required | the item sold | aka SKU, Item_ID, Part_Number |
| qty_sold | required | qty of item sold to customer | |
| item_price | required | selling price of the item | |
| item_cost | optional | actual cost of the item | |
| product_class | important | the product class for this item | e.g. mens_clothing, womens_watches, etc. |
| item_style_id | optional | identifies the item at a higher level than item_number | e.g. a dress shirt that comes in different sizes and colors that all share the same style_id |
